
Jack Vogel
Systematic factor ETFs, transparent quantitative investing, academic factor research commercialization, do-it-yourself institutional investing
Jack Vogel co-founded Alpha Architect with Wesley Gray, creating one of the more transparent and research-driven quantitative ETF providers in the US. Alpha Architect publishes extensive research explaining the academic underpinnings of their investment strategies and provides detailed transparency into their portfolio construction and factor exposures. Their ETF suite includes concentrated deep value (QVAL), momentum (QMOM), and international equivalents. The firm targets sophisticated investors who want to implement evidence-based factor strategies with genuine factor purity — avoiding the "factor dilution" that often occurs in large diversified factor products. Their regular research updates and blog have attracted a significant following. Vogel's empirical research on the interaction between value and momentum factors, and the conditions under which concentrated factor portfolios outperform diversified blends, has contributed practical insights to the ongoing debate about optimal factor portfolio construction for long-horizon institutional investors.
